C# Anwendungslokalisierung: Praktischer Handbuch
Lokalisierung ist wichtig, um Anwendungen für verschiedene Sprachen und kulturelle Nutzer zu erstellen. In C#ist der Lokalisierungsprozess sehr einfach. Das Folgende ist eine Schritt -by -Step -Anleitung:
Erstellen Sie String -Ressourcen:
Hinzufügen von Referenz:
Stellen Sie sicher, dass Sie den Namensraum des Systems. Threading und System.Globalisierung hinzufügen.Setzen Sie die Threadkultur: Um Ressourcen nach bestimmten Sprachen anzuzeigen, legen Sie bitte die aktuelle Eigenschaft des aktuellen Threads fest. Um beispielsweise französische Ressourcen anzuzeigen, verwenden Sie bitte:
Besuchen Sie die Lokalisierungsressourcen:
Verwenden Sie die Eigenschaftenklassen- und Ressourcennamen, um auf den Lokalisierungswert zuzugreifen. Um zum Beispiel "Hallo" auf Französisch zu drucken, führen Sie bitte aus:<code class="language-csharp">Thread.CurrentThread.CurrentUICulture = CultureInfo.GetCultureInfo("fr-FR");</code>
<code class="language-csharp">Console.WriteLine(Properties.strings.Hello);</code>
Gemäß diesen Schritten können Sie Ihre C# -Anwendung effektiv lokalisieren, um ein maßgeschneidertes Benutzererlebnis für globale Benutzer zu gewährleisten.
Das obige ist der detaillierte Inhalt vonWie kann ich mithilfe von Ressourcendateien eine Lokalisierung in C# -Anwendungen erreichen?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!